Furinno JUST Toolless 3-Tier Side Table Review

The first thing I liked was the small size. The table is about 11.5 inches deep, 13.4 inches wide, and 22.8 inches tall. That made it easy for me to place near a sofa, bed, or desk.

The three open shelves give me more room than a basic one-level table. I can keep a lamp or drink on top while using the lower levels for books, a box, or small room items.

I also liked the no-tool setup. The parts twist together, so I did not need a drill or screw driver. This made the build much less stressful than many small furniture pieces.

The white and espresso look is simple. It can fit with many room styles without taking over the space. I also like the open sides because they make the table feel less heavy.

The table uses composite wood and plastic tubes. So, I would not treat it like a large solid-wood table. I see it more as a light table for normal daily items.

Each level is rated for up to 15 pounds. I would still keep heavy items low and stay well within that limit. That gives the table a better feel during daily use.

FAQs for Furinno JUST Toolless 3-Tier Side Table

Is the Furinno JUST 3-Tier Side Table easy to assemble?

Yes. The table is made for toolless assembly. I found the twist-style setup much easier than furniture that needs many screws.

How much weight can each shelf hold?

Each tier is rated for up to 15 pounds. I would stay below that limit and keep heavier items low for better balance.

Is this table good for a small bedroom?

Yes. Its compact size makes it a good fit beside a bed or in a small corner. The three shelves also give you more space for daily items.

Can I use it as a nightstand?

Yes. I think the height and open shelf design work well beside a bed. You can use the top for a lamp or phone and the lower shelves for other items.

Is the Furinno JUST side table strong?

It is strong enough for normal light use when it is set up on a flat floor and used within its weight limits. I would not use it as a heavy-duty storage table.
